Q: How do I recover the DedupeDeck merge queue after a failed run?

A: When the CustomerWeave deduplication job at Hollis & Brandt stalls mid-merge, do not retry blindly — duplicate survivors may already be partially written. First pause the ingest stream, then inspect the quarantine table for orphaned pairs. Restoring the checkpoint store requires unlocking the recovery vault, which only on-call can do. The vault accepts the passphrase printed below.

vault phrase of yaguf-hahaf = druath-holix

**Q: Points ledger frozen during release — how do I unfreeze?**

A: The Tallygrove ledger locks writes automatically at deploy start. Unfreeze only after migration checks pass. Use `tally unfreeze` from the release host. The command prompts for authorization. Enter the recovery passphrase below.

strongbox words: druiel-frador-brieth-druys-fenys-zorwyn-zorael

Subject: Loyalty Programme Overhaul – Finance Review

Team,

We're rebuilding the Amberline rewards scheme. Key changes: points devaluation of 15%, tier thresholds raised, redemption partners cut from nine to four. Finance to model liability release by Friday. Exec sign-off targeted for month-end. Keep this off shared drives until announced. The confidential plan context follows below.

board note of kadug-tawig: Only 5 of the 100 pilot accounts renewed Oliath, so a churn review is set for April 15.

## Break-Glass: tailr CLI

Reviewers approving emergency patches to `tailr` (internal log-tailing CLI) may need direct prod stream access. Standard auth bypass is disabled during freeze windows. Use the break-glass flow: run `tailr --breakglass`, confirm the audit prompt, then supply the recovery passphrase given below:

unlock words, yagug-yawip: oliix-fenael